Why You Need a Double Glazing Glass Replacement Near Me
It is expensive to replace double glazing glass. It is a matter of precision as one small error could lead to a blown window.
Selecting the right company for double glazing repairs is essential. You should choose a company that has a long list of accreditations and memberships. Additionally, it should provide transferable warranties.
Enhance the appearance of your home
Double-glazed windows make your home more beautiful and increase its value. They also help reduce draughts, noise and condensation, making it more comfortable to live in your home. You can pick from a wide range of styles and colors to personalize your home to fit your personal preferences. You can also select from a variety of glazing options including patterns and tints.
Although you can replace the glass on your own, it is best to get a professional's help to ensure that the glass is fitted correctly. This will help you avoid any potential problems that may arise if you attempt to repair the window on your own. It is essential to select the best contractor. It is also important to ensure whether they are insured and double glazing window have a valid license. You can also seek suggestions from your family and friends and read reviews on the internet. It is also important to compare quotes from different glaziers.
Employ a glazier who is certified for the installation of your replacement windows. They will ensure that the windows are installed correctly and sealed. They will make use of the highest quality materials and ensure the installation is completed quickly and efficiently. Additionally they will be able to provide an assurance on the work they carry out.
It's a great idea to replace your old double-glazed windows with new windows if they're damaged or worn out. Windows that are old are more susceptible to damage caused by the elements and, if they are not reinforced, can easily become damaged or even break. Replacing the entire window can remove these risks and improve the efficiency of your energy usage.
Double-glazed windows are commonplace in modern homes. They are more effective in reducing cold spots and draughts, than traditional windows. They also help reduce your energy bills by controlling the temperature inside and retaining heat during winter. Double-pane windows cost anywhere from $150 to $600 depending on their dimensions and frame materials. Certain manufacturers also offer triple-pane windows, which offer greater energy savings.
Reduces condensation
Double glazing is a great option to conserve energy however, it can also cause condensation. The growth of mold can occur when the condensation in the window panes gets held in. This could cause serious health issues for you and your family. It is important to remove the condensate as soon as you can. To do this, you can use a hair dryer to dry the windows. However, this is just an interim solution. The best method to get rid of the condensation is to replace the double glazing.
It's important that you hire a professional to fix a misted glass window. It's not recommended to try to fix the window on your own. You could end up seriously injuring yourself or causing damage to the structure of your home. In addition, you may not have the equipment required to complete the task. A professional glazier has the equipment and experience necessary to handle your windows in a safe manner.
In certain cases condensation in double glazing can be due to a fault with the sealant. This can occur when the sealant was not applied correctly or of poor quality at the factory. If this occurs the inert gas that is contained in the double glazed glass will evaporate. The window will then turn cloudy and its energy efficiency will be lost.
A glazier can fix this issue by replacing all double-glazed glass units. The glazier will first remove any water from the window. Then, he will clean the glass surface and reseal the window. Depending on the type of window, he might have to replace sash or frames. In most cases replacement of the window won't cost more than repairing the damaged seal.
A Glazier will also ensure that the air gap between the windows is properly sealed. To achieve this, he'll create through the window and spray a cleaning solution in the gap. He will then wait for the moisture to completely dry. Once the moisture has been removed, the glazier will apply an anti-fog solution and open the window.
Make sure your furniture is protected from UV radiations
The UV rays that come from sunlight can harm furniture, especially when they are exposed to direct sunlight. This could cause your drapes, carpets and other fabrics to fade or become discolored over time. These fabrics are costly to replace and you will need them to match your decor. double glazing window glazing glass can stop this from happening by blocking UV rays.
Older windows let in a significant amount of UV radiation, which can harm furniture and drapes. This can also harm your skin, as excessive exposure to UV radiations can cause sunburns. Newer windows are designed to protect you from these harmful rays. You can select between double and triple glazed windows to ensure maximum protection from the sun's UV radiation.
Many older homes are fitted with single-paned windows that allow the sun's UV radiation to pass through. These radiations can cause the interior of your home to feel stuffy and hot, while fading the drapes, curtains, carpeting and other furniture. Double-paned windows provide a lot of protection against UV rays and can keep your home cooler.
If you have a problem with your double-glazed windows it is essential to contact a professional glazier as quickly as possible. This will ensure the job is done quickly and correctly and ensure that your windows are safe to use. You should also hire an expert who has the proper tools and who can handle broken glass in a safe manner.
Replacing a blown double-glazing unit is a relatively simple process. Remove the wedge gasket first from the frame of the window. Then, take the glazing beads from around the outside of the window. Then, replace the damaged window with a new one. A glazier could complete the task in just one day. The cost will be based on how big the window is.
It's much less expensive to replace double-glazed window with an IGU than to replace the entire frame of the window and also save money on energy bills. IGUs are made to decrease heat loss, regulate internal temperatures, and boost your home's energy efficiency which makes them a wise investment for every homeowner.
Bring value to your property
Double glazing windows are an excellent way to increase the value of your home. It does not just improve the appearance of your home, but also reduces the cost of energy. In addition you can personalize the windows with different shades and patterns. This will make your house stand out and make it more appealing to passers-by.
Whether you're replacing a single pane of glass or a whole window, the cost will vary based on the kind of window you pick and the cost of labor to install it. If you decide to complete the job yourself, be sure to consider all the tools you'll require as well as any additional costs that might arise. You should also consider hiring an expert to assist you through the process, as it can be risky and complicated for those who don't have prior experience.
There are many reasons why you might have to replace a window glass, ranging from severe chips and scratches to the condensation between the two panes. It is best to have the broken pane replaced with a clean, heat-retaining glass unit known as an IGU (insulated glass unit). The installer will take out the damaged window, clean up the frame, and then insert and seal the new IGU. They'll also caulk and strip the window to ensure a secure seal.
Over time the seals between the glass panes in double glazing window-glazed windows may be damaged. This could lead to condensation and mist. If this happens, you might be able to fix the seal instead of replacing the whole window. This is typically less expensive and faster, and can save you money over the course of time.
It's worth upgrading to toughened window glass in the event of replacing a double-glazed pane. The glass is five times stronger and more resistant to impact and shattering than laminated standard. This kind of glass is typically more expensive than standard laminated however it's a good choice for your family's safety and security.
It is possible to replace only one pane of glass in the window, but it is usually more cost-effective to replace the whole window. This is especially true when the window has sustained extensive damage, such as an extensively cracked frame or rot. It's also important to know the differences between triple and double glazed windows. While double glazed windows are fantastic to reduce energy losses and reducing energy consumption, triple glazed windows are even better and will allow you to save money on your energy bill.
